| LED inspection with five channels |
| |
Micro-Epsilon
offers the new colorCONTROL MFA-5 for
the inspection of LEDs starting at a basic
version that offers five measuring channels.
This simplifies the inspection of LEDs for their
function, contrast and luminosity. The new MFA-5
is extremely compact and can verify up to five
LEDs simultaneously. The measuring system can be
extended in a modular fashion by adding extra
MFA-E modules in batches of 5 channels. The
light from the target object is transmitted to
the inspection system via a flexible, 2mm
diameter, plastic optical fibre and is therefore
evaluated dynamically using a colour sensor for
colour and intensity. The colour value, which is
evaluated within just a few milliseconds, is
output as RGB-, HIS or CIE values and then
transmitted via USB or RS232 interface at a rate
of between 9,600 and 115,200 Baud to a higher
level inspection or evaluation system for
further processing. In order to ensure a wide
measurement range for intensity (illumination)
the sensitivity of the sensor can be adjusted by
using two different modes (High Sensitivity Mode
and Low Sensitivity Mode). Due to the levels it
is possible to recognise LED colours up to +/- 4
nm. The installation of the system colorCONTROL
MFA-5 is performed via a test-software, that is
included in the scope of delivery. The
recognition results are displayed in detail. ... |

| True Color Sensor BFS 33M: When things get
really colorful |
| |
With
their new BFS 33M color sensor Balluff
introduces a
true-color sensor of the highest class. No matter
what kind of objects you show the sensor, it can
discriminate them all with unerring accuracy. Even the
slightest shades, smallest gray level differences or
minimal changes to the surface properties are detected
without effort. It precisely detects an object and
switches the corresponding output with lightning speed.
Up to seven objects can be signaled on the switching
outputs in this way. In addition the L*a*b color values
can also be directly output on a serial interface.
Special compensation and individualized calibration
means the sensor achieves extremely high accuracy over a
long period. The BFS 33M is more than a simple color
sensor. As a True Color sensor it precisely detects
every color in the technical color space, making it
ideal for use in a variety of demanding applications
including robotics, automated assembly, in the packaging
industry or wood processing industry. The rugged
aluminum sensor housing is not only attractive and
modern, but also meets the special needs of machine and
systems builders. The sensor is always used in
conjunction with a fiber optic cable, so that
applications under especially harsh conditions and tight
mounting spaces can be handled. ... |

| New colour sensor from ifm
electronic |
| |
ifm
electronic gmbh: Colour is often a major factor
in the recognition, sorting or checking of different
goods in automated industrial processes; sensor market
leader ifm electronic has launched the O5C500
state-of-the-art colour sensor not only for these tasks
but also ideal for paper and print industries, in
addition to packaging technology. With the five
selectable tolerance steps, it is possible to perfectly
differentiate even the finest shades of colour from the
background or other objects using the new colour sensor
in the compact O5 housing. A high switching frequency of
2,000 Hz enables reliable detection of different objects
in industrial processes where speeds are high or
mark-to-space ratios vast. The unit is set to the
required colour by one push of the button. The easy
operation with the single point teach method saves time
and money. For peace of mind the setting has an
electronic lock, and to reduce inventory, the autodetect
output stage automatically sets the switching output to
PNP or NPN operation. Manufactured in the popular
50x50mm O5 housing, the O5C500 colour sensor is a
welcome addition to a range that already includes
advanced background suppression, clear object detection
and lasers as well as standard types. ... |

Colour Vision Tools Enable Cost Effective Inspection of Airbag Sensors
During Manual Production |
| |
|
Cognex Corporation: A
single misplaced wire in an airbag sensor
connector has the potential to cause a fatality.
A critical part of making sure the connector is
assembled correctly requires verifying that the
right colour wire is attached to each connector.
This sort of inspection can be automated very
effectively using colour machine vision.
However, in the past this would have been
expensive, due to the difficulty of writing
colour inspection algorithms that can
distinguish between different shades of the same
colour. Today’s easier, more effective colour
vision tools have enabled a connector
manufacturer to implement a colour vision
inspection that has demonstrated 100% accuracy
for this critical inspection. New Cognex colour
tools greatly reduced the time required for
programming the vision system, making it cost
effective enough to use machine vision even
during early stages of production when manual
inspection would normally be used. The supplier
can now take advantage of machine vision to
perform this critical safety inspection starting
from the very beginning of production ... |

No-compromise color detection, Optimized colorCONTROL color sensor range
from Eltrotec |
| |
|
Not only the color itself, but the intensity and saturation also need to
be detected − for 25 years, the color sensors from Eltrotec have used
the comparative tristimulus method. The tried-and-tested WLCS-M 40
series from the colorCONTROL color sensor range has been optimized with
a new, higher performance LED light source which covers a wider spectrum
of colors, thus allowing checks of passing items with larger ranges and
distance tolerances. The functions from the colorCONTROL range that are
actually used depend on the application. Teach-in or modern graphical
user interfaces, fiber optic technology or fixed optics and RGB, Lab,
truecolour or HSI for color analysis are just a few examples of the
selection criteria available. In a lot of factories today, batches are
changed many times every shift. Therefore it must be possible to adapt
the sensor quickly and reliably via teach-in functions. Using the system
control unit, the same sensor is also capable of learning the most
subtle nuances of color and intensity with a pre-selectable tolerance or
a switching hysteresis. ... |

Optimized colorCONTROL color sensor range from Eltrotec, No-compromise
color detection |
| |
|
ELTROTEC:
Popular lore has it that all cats are gray by night. And when
talking about the weather a gray day is always incredibly drab
and dreary. Gray is considered a noncolor, but in reality, it
can be beautiful and varied. Nonetheless, it can make discerning
color detection in the production environment much more
difficult, because it is precisely these achromatic shades that
are frequently used, for example, in vehicle interiors. In such
situations, the sensors used in quality control must be able to
differentiate the gray of the leather from that of the fabric,
and detect minimal color nuances. With its color sensor program
colorCONTROL, Eltrotec has a variety of designs for every
application in the range. Recently the tried and tested white
light sensor WLCS was optimized with a new, high-performance LED
light source and powerful software routines. In the WLCS-M41
version, the white light sensor covers a larger color spectrum
than its predecessor. This is due predominantly to the stronger
light source. The test results are promising: the light power is
eight times higher, the distance four times larger and the
tolerance of this distance is eight times greater for saved
data. These enhancements produce a significantly higher
resolution which also makes the precise detection of achromatic
colors easier. ... |

HQ Color Technology – The new Benchmark for Color Processing |
| |
|
Baumer
presents a new camera technology for high color quality requirements.
The so called HQ Color Technology is based on the internal real-time
Baumer CIELAB Engine to deliver brilliant colors with a single sensor
that can only otherwise be realized with 3 CCD cameras. The patented
algorithm also excels with very sharp edges, a feature that
significantly improves the clear contour determination of cohesive color
areas. Cameras with HQ Color Technology provide a significantly higher
quality with regard to color fidelity and color noise. This ensures high
stability with minimum color deviation between different cameras.
Especially applications in the food industry, pharmaceutical inspection
or life science are benefiting from this advanced technology. The first
model, the TXG06ac, delivers a resolution of 776 x 582 pixels. Its
robust and compact design with 36 x 36 x 58 mm allows installations even
in narrowest industrial environments. Next to that the technology is
sensor and interface independent and will be ... |

Color Recognition - at up to 100
measuring stations at once |
| |
|
Eltrotec
presents the second generation of its “colorCONTROL MFA”, specially
developed for color recognition and inspection of color LEDs and
selfluminous systems at multiple stations. Using external lighting, such
as LEDCONTROL 160 – 12 MLux illumination, the system is now also capable
of classifying colored carpets, veneers, medical capsules, detecting
correct filling in colored liquids, color sequences etc. simultaneously
at multiple stations. Three versions with 20, 55 and 100 test stations
are available, using fibre optic technology to recognize the light. The
systems test for color, function and intensity in RGB or HSI color
spectrum. It can classify self-luminous systems ranging from 200 to 4000
Lux, with a color resolution of ΔE ≈ 1 being available. Detection
evaluation rates of approx. 32 tests/s can be achieved simultaneously at
up to 100 measurement points parallel ... |

Characterization of LEDs and
self-luminous systems |
| |
|
With
the “ColorControl MFA”, Eltrotec Sensor GmbH supplies an
integrated test system that is capable of monitoring and classifying the
color, intensity and function of LEDs and self- luminous systems at up
to 100 measuring stations simultaneously. The LEDs to be tested are
assigned to a test matrix using light guides (up to 2 meters possible)
and a mounting adapter responsible for positioning. Array resolution of
1024 x 768 is used. The system works with high dynamic range and will
detect low-emitting LEDs up to high-emitting types in a range from 200 -
4000 lux intensity. In the color spectrum RGB or HSI range there is a
resolution for each better than Delta E of 1. The integrated testing
software can be adapted for specific user processes. As well as
calibration and white balance, image parameters can be assigned to the
relevant positions of the LEDs to be tested. The detection evaluation
rate is up to 100 measuring points in parallel at up to 32 tests per
second. Two versions with 55 and 100 test points are available. ... |

Detect the
difference! - Advanced Contrast Sensor |
| |
|
ELTROTEC:
Increase process throughput with high-speed, accurate
and reliable contrast differentiation. The new KS30
contrast sensor combines small 3mm spot size and 40 kHz
fast response to achieve high-speed contrast
differentiation of both neutral and colour targets. The
white light LED allows accurate detection of a wide
range of colours against any background. Two
seven-segment displays provide a visual representation
of the relative intensity from 00 to 50. Two gain
settings and three LED intensity settings provide for
flexible operation over a wide range of conditions. The
small spot size allows the resolution necessary to
achieve accurate timing and position measurements. The
discrete outputs provide the high-speed interface PNP/NPN
to external controls in applications. An analogue output
0-5 VDC allows external monitoring of signal levels for
integration in new machine integration as well as
converting applications. The sensor comes with mounting
bracket that together with the circular spot allows any
orientation of the sensor to marks in three axes. ... |
